Our Lady of Hope Parish issued the following announcement on Sept. 9.

The Diocese of Scranton will participate in the eight Annual National Day Of Remembrance Of Aborted Children on Saturday, September 12. When Pro-life Americans will honor the memory of the nearly 60 million unborn victims of abortion since its legalization 1973. Diocesan observances on September 12 will include a Memorial Service for victims of Abortion to be held at 11am. at Mount Olivet Road, Carverton. The Pro-life gathering will take place at Mount Olivet's Wyoming Valley Knights of Columbus "Tomb Of The Unborn" located at the top of the hill on the cemetery grounds. During the memorial observance, the Rosary will be recited in remembrance of all aborted babies.
